A few years ago I had my mechanic disconnnect the pog light harness and re-flash the computer to think that I did not have any fog lights. When I reconnected the fog lights I was then able to run both my fogs and headlight and/or high beams at the same time.
This was by far the easiest but you need access to the codes adn computer. My mechanic has been working on my wife's and my MOPAR's since my 1991 Jeep XJ.

yeah, it's a simple setting with the StarScan at the dealer. They simply set your lights to "Canadian Mode". But the problem is, it's illegal here in the states, so you usually have to know someone at the dealership to get it done...
